## Fix: double-booking on Tangleloop calendar sync

Hey plugin folks — this patch fixes the conflict where two sync agents could both claim a tentative slot during the merge window. We now use a short claim lease plus a deterministic tiebreak, so your plugins no longer need custom retry hacks. Conflicting writes get requeued instead of dropped. The relevant tuning constants are:

limits module of yahag-kahip:
QUOTAS = {
    "quenion": 636,
    "ralys": 899,
    "istael": 695,
    "eliion": 652,
    "pelius": 657,
    "zormir": 103,
    "keleth": 279,
}

Title: Breaker for Tallgrass upstream API never resets. Steady state: breaker trips on 5 consecutive 5xx, correct. Problem: half-open probe uses stale client config, always fails, breaker stays open until pod restart. New folks: the breaker lives in `gatewaycore/breaker.go`, config in Driftwell. Fix: reload client before probe. Repro on staging within ten minutes of forcing upstream errors. Attach your repro logs referencing the build token below.

trace token, yajep-badug: htk6_a7499e

Hi Marel — handing this off before I'm out Thursday. The seed samples for the Fernholt trial plot are boxed and sitting by my desk (the grey tote, taped shut). Courier from Larkspun Logistics comes Wednesday around noon. The agronomy folks at Tillow Fields are fussy about the chain-of-custody form, so make sure it's signed and tucked in the sleeve on top. Don't let anyone open the tote — sealed for a reason. When the driver shows up, follow the confidential hand-over instruction below.

dispatch memo: the sorius tamius courier leaves the praeth ledger at gate 4873 under passcode 928014

Ticket: Security review for Fernpath crash-report pipeline

The Fernpath mobile app now uploads crash reports to the new Cinderline ingest service. Reports are scrubbed of device identifiers client-side, compressed, and sent over TLS. Retention is 90 days. We need confirmation that the scrubbing rules cover the new diagnostics payload added in release 4.2 before enabling uploads for all users. Sign-off must come from the person named below.

named custodian: Sorael Silath Oliox Ralius